Saudi Arabia Jewelry Market is anticipated to accomplish strong growth supported by high cultural affinity for gold jewelry, rising disposable income, and strong demand from weddings and family gifting occasions. Apart from this, increasing participation of women in the workforce, higher exposure to international fashion trends, and expansion of organized luxury retail are enabling long-term market development. Along with this, strong preference for purity-certified gold, wider availability of contemporary and heritage-inspired designs, and growing acceptance of online jewelry discovery are strengthening consumption across real and costume jewelry categories.

The jewelry industry of Saudi Arabia is expected to experience strong growth over the upcoming period. However, challenges include managing price fluctuations in gold while maintaining consistent demand across income groups.In addition to this, ensuring authenticity and certification across expanding online channels remains critical to sustaining buyer trust. Besides this, balancing traditional heavy jewelry demand with an increasing preference for lightweight contemporary designs necessitates ongoing design innovation and inventory planning by retailers.

According to Saudi Government data, several steps have been taken by authorities to support the formalization and growth of the jewelry sector. Key initiatives include the enforcement of hallmarking and purity standards by regulatory bodies to ensure consumer protection, support for SME retail development under Vision 2030 initiatives, and facilitation of foreign investment in the retail and luxury segments. In addition, digital commerce regulations and quality compliance frameworks are strengthening transparency and consumer trust, thereby supporting the long-term growth of the Saudi Arabia Jewelry Market.

Offline retail stores are expected to dominate the Saudi Arabia Jewelry Market, as consumers prefer physical inspection of purity, weight, and craftsmanship before purchasing high-value jewelry. Additionally, offline stores provide important after-sales services such as resizing and repairs, which continue to support consumer preference for in-store purchases.
The real jewelry segment is likely to lead the market due to the strong preference for gold jewelry as a store of value, higher spending during weddings and family occasions, and increasing demand for purity-certified and hallmarked products.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
